  • Such a cover is, for example, conventionally used to modify the light beam emitted by a headlight of a vehicle when the latter is traveling on a two-way road, in particular in order to limit dazzling for the drivers of vehicles traveling in reverse.
  • This function is known by the English term "Low Beam” (LB) and it corresponds to the traffic conditions in which the vehicle uses its low beam headlights.
  • the cover 6 is placed in such a way that its cutting edge 18 is located in the vicinity of the second focus of the ellipse formed by the reflector 3, and it is also located in the vicinity of the focus of the means of focus.
  • This cutting edge 18 intercepts part of the light rays resulting from the reflection, by the elliptical reflector 3, of the rays emitted by the light emitting assembly 2, as shown in figure 2 .
  • the cover thus creates a horizontal cut-off in the beam and the concentration of the rays under this cut-off to produce the beam corresponding to the “low beam” mode.

Claims (10)

  1. Leuchtmodul (1) zur Beleuchtung und/oder Signalisierung eines Kraftfahrzeugs, das mindestens eine Lichtemittereinheit (2), einen elliptischen Reflektor (3), von dem ein erster Brennpunkt sich in der Nähe der Lichtemittereinheit (2) befindet, konvergierende optische Einrichtungen (4) zur Fokussierung des emittierten Strahls, von denen eine Fokalebene in der Nähe des zweiten Brennpunkts des elliptischen Reflektors (3) verläuft, und ein Gehäuse (7) aufweist, in dem die Lichtemittereinheit (2), der elliptische Reflektor (3) und die konvergierenden Fokussiereinrichtungen (4) aufgenommen werden, wobei das Leuchtmodul außerdem eine Abdeckung (6) aufweist, die auf der optischen Achse (8) des Leuchtmoduls zwischen dem elliptischen Reflektor (3) und den konvergierenden Fokussiereinrichtungen (4) eingefügt ist, so dass ein Begrenzungsrand (18) der Abdeckung (6) einen Teil der von der Lichtemittereinheit (2) emittierten und von einer ersten Reflexion durch den elliptischen Reflektor (3) kommenden Strahlen auffängt, wobei die Abdeckung (6) innerhalb des Gehäuses (7) befestigt ist, wobei das Leuchtmodul (D) Verformungseinrichtungen (24) der Abdeckung (6) aufweist, um die Position des Begrenzungsrands (18) bezüglich der Lichtemittereinheit (2) und des elliptischen Reflektors (3) zu verändern,
    dadurch gekennzeichnet, dass das Leuchtmodul (1) eine Basis (9) aufweist, auf die die Lichtemittereinheit (2) und verschiedene Steuerelemente von dieser montiert sind, und dass die Abdeckung (6) aus einer Platte besteht, die sich im Wesentlichen parallel zur Basis (9), im Wesentlichen waagrecht erstreckt.
  2. Leuchtmodul (1) nach Anspruch 1, dadurch gekennzeichnet, dass die Abdeckung eine zentrale Reflexionszone (10) und Endzonen (12) aufweist, die sich zu beiden Seiten der zentralen Zone erstrecken.
  3. Leuchtmodul (1) nach einem der Ansprüche 1 oder 2, dadurch gekennzeichnet, dass die Verformungseinrichtungen (24) auf einen hinteren Rand (17) der Abdeckung (6) entgegengesetzt zum Begrenzungsrand (18) einwirken.
  4. Leuchtmodul (1) nach einem der Ansprüche 1 bis 3, dadurch gekennzeichnet, dass die Einwirkung der Verformungseinrichtungen (24) auf die Abdeckung (6) sich durch eine leichte Translations- oder Drehverschiebung mindestens eines Teils des Begrenzungsrands (18) äußert.
  5. Leuchtmodul (1) nach einem der vorhergehenden Ansprüche, dadurch gekennzeichnet, dass die Verformungseinrichtungen (24) an der Basis (9) befestigt sind, auf die mindestens die Lichtemittereinheit (2) montiert ist.
  6. Leuchtmodul (1) nach dem einen oder anderen der Ansprüche 1 bis 5, dadurch gekennzeichnet, dass die Verformungseinrichtungen (24) von einem Stellantrieb (26) gesteuert werden, der einen Schieber (28) steuert.
  7. Leuchtmodul (1) nach dem vorhergehenden Anspruch, dadurch gekennzeichnet, dass die Verformungseinrichtungen (24) auf den hinteren Rand (17) der Abdeckung (6) in einer Richtung im Wesentlichen parallel zur optischen Achse einwirken.
  8. Leuchtmodul (1) nach Anspruch 6, dadurch gekennzeichnet, dass die Verformungseinrichtungen (24) auf den hinteren Rand (17) der Abdeckung (6) in einer Richtung im Wesentlichen lotrecht zur optischen Achse in entgegengesetzter Richtung zur gewünschten Verschiebung des Begrenzungsrands einwirken.
  9. Leuchtmodul (1) nach dem einen oder anderen der Ansprüche 1 oder 2, dadurch gekennzeichnet, dass die Verformungseinrichtungen (24) einen piezoelektrischen Stellantrieb (30) aufweisen.
  10. Leuchtmodul (1) nach dem vorhergehenden Anspruch, dadurch gekennzeichnet, dass der piezoelektrische Stellantrieb (30) zumindest teilweise von der Abdeckung (6) getragen wird.
